Holderness Way Action Day Success

A fun day was had by all at the Community Action Day event on 30th October  held on  Holderness Way.  Residents, supported by local Labour councillors and Lambeth Living, organised the Action Day.  It was a chance for neighbours to get to know each other and to get people involved in tacking local issues.  With the rain holding off (for most of the day) families enjoyed activities ranging from tug-o-war and five aside football to face painting, bulb planting,  a bouncy castle and computer activity bus.  A live DJ entertained people while free food was available for all those who came along.  Local MP Tessa Jowell and the London Assembly Member for Lambeth and Southwark, Val Shawcross, attended the Action Day and chatted with residents and those organising the event.

Following the success of the community day, a meeting will be held to set-up a Tenants and Residents Association (TRA) on the estate.   The TRA will give residents a greater ‘voice’ on issues affecting the lives of people on the estate and the area as a whole.  If you would like to be involved in the Residents Association please contact Knights Hill Councillor, Mike Smith, at msmith10@lambeth.gov.uk.
